  • Precision Engineering with Automated Control
    Mini toroidal transformer winding machines leverage advanced automated technology to ensure extreme precision in winding processes. Automation enables these machines to maintain consistent tension and precise wire placement, critical factors that affect the transformer's efficiency and performance. Programmable Logic Controllers (PLCs) are often integrated into these machines, allowing for fine-tuning of parameters such as winding speed, start and stop points, and the layering of wires.
    This level of precision is nearly impossible to achieve manually and is crucial in applications requiring high reliability, such as medical devices, automotive components, and renewable energy technologies. By ensuring that each transformer is wound precisely to specifications, manufacturers can drastically reduce the incidence of malfunctions and product failures.
    Enhanced Productivity and Efficiency
    Automation in mini toroidal transformer winding machines significantly enhances productivity by streamlining the manufacturing process. These machines can operate continuously without the need for frequent breaks or shifts changes, which are typically required in manual operations. As a result, production timelines are shorter, and output volumes can be increased without compromising the quality of the transformers.
    Furthermore, automated winding machines can quickly adapt to different production needs, handling various wire gauges and core sizes with minimal downtime for setup changes. This flexibility allows manufacturers to respond swiftly to market demands and customer specifications, providing a competitive edge in fast-paced industries.
